Shot by Savanyahs Who the HECK is Lenne?!? I always love seeing Jess Blaze Cosplay continue the Final Fantasy rabbit hole she's in with all the cosplays she's done from the franchise. Tackling the mysterious singer from X-2 alongside her friend Kam C Cosplay (as Yuna) felt like a natural next cosplay for her to create. This also wasn't Jess' first foray into the many dress-spheres that the sequel focused on. For the originator of the Songstress job class, there's a whole lot of blue here which you see immediately with the main top piece and arm sleeves. Starting from there, you have essentially a blue vest that has lighter blue frills along the edges. The dress also has differing lengths for each side. One giving off a midriff look whereas the other extends longer past the black skirt.
